Mount Semeru, on the border of Lumajang and Malang in East Java, erupted again on Saturday morning (December 20, 2025) with an ash column reaching 1,000 meters above the peak. This marks the 11th eruption since early morning, accompanied by intense seismic activity. PVMBG maintains Alert Level III status and urges residents to avoid hazardous areas.
Mount Semeru on the border of Lumajang and Malang, East Java, erupted on Thursday night, January 1, 2026, with an eruption column reaching 900 meters above the peak. This marks the fourth eruption of the day, following three in the morning. The Center for Volcanology and Geological Hazard Mitigation (PVMBG) maintains alert status and issues safety recommendations for nearby residents.

Mount Semeru on the border of Lumajang and Malang in East Java erupted 16 times on Wednesday morning. The highest eruption reached 1,100 meters above the summit at 05:55 WIB. PVMBG recommends residents avoid hazardous areas to prevent disaster risks.
